Yes although like I said I have very few hens in my Dark egg program. I started this a few years back and culled quite a few hens. (I wasn't serious about marans just wanted the dark eggs. And that friend of mines mother gave me 6 hens. Which was good but soon I wanted something better. She closed her flock and I had to find a roo so I ordered some Nw this this was a big mistake I didn't think the Roo would play any part in egg color. So I was pretty up set when I got lighter eggs from their offspring. That set me back but I had learned something lol. Then it became about what I could acomplish if I started with less the great colored eggs. This spring I hatched only hens and no roosters from my girls. Which is why I am leasing one.
I have a decent under standing of how to darken egg color through breeding. Except that my splash girls NEVER lay dark eggs. Anyway I. Had a revalation that in reality all I really knew about marans was egg color... had no clue what to look for outside of egg color.
